He joined Television Wales and the West (TWW), a commercial television channel based in Wales, and was the first reporter on the scene of the Aberfan disaster, which killed 144 people and destroyed entire parts of a town, in October 1966. Humphrys was born in a working class environment in Cardiff at 193 Pearl Street, Adamsdown, son of Winifred Mary (Matthews), a hairdresser, and Edward George Humphrys, a self-employed French polisher. The show, which originally aired in a late night slot amid fears it was too highbrow, has become a national institution - and is famous for its black leather chair, in which the contestant sits, and ominous theme tune, aptly titled Approaching Menace.
